If scratch were to convert all projects to 16:9, everything would break and look bad, as all projects were built with 4:3 in mind. Even if scratch team were to make it a toggleable option, people would still soon begin to migrate entirely to 16:9, and overall begin to prefer it. Leaving the poor 4:3 projects into dust as the child creators either don't want to, or don't know how to convert them into a 16:9 project. This would inevitably make everyone switch to 16:9 and 4:3 being removed in a later update due to inactivity.
Adding on, 4:3 is clean, simple and neat. The point of teaching programming to children on scratch is to have it be clean, simple, neat and easy to understand. A toggle would be confusing for younger kids, as they wouldn't know why their teachers screen is in 16:9 but theirs are in 4:3. So they'd all get confused and switch to the FAR inferior, Scratch JR, or even worse, the paid Tynker. Deserting the entire scratch website for probably indefinitely. (thanks to TheSmartGuy1234 for that)
Finally, have you ever heard of project storage limit? Projects can store only 50mb of code and 10mb of assets (sprites, costumes, music, etc), so unless they higher this limit (very unlikely) 16:9 would be incredibly awful for the 10mb asset storage limit, as you would need more space to draw your sprites, and thus, more storage usage.
